and say please help us we're not to be partners. throughout this period of uncertainty and high alert with the coronavirus looming postal workers have been on the front lines they don't have the option of working from home. but if things keep going the way they have been the u.s. postal service could completely shut down in just 2 months just last week representative carolyn maloney and gary condit issued a joint letter to senate majority leader harry reid saying quote the postal service is in need of urgent help as a direct result of the coronavirus crisis they emphasize america's reliance on the postal service providing services and goods like lifesaving medications this battle to save the post office it isn't new nor was it created solely by the covert 1900 pandemic the postal service lost nearly $78000000000.00 since 2007 and can't seem to regain. the u.s.p.s.
9:38 pm
called on congress to provide legislative reforms including changes to employee compensation over a year ago the mail agency released a 5 point strategic plan to help them get back on track they promoted innovation in e-commerce as well as digital services the truck white house didn't bite and congress hasn't prioritize the agency as the american lifeline that it is the expectation that congress would support the post agency isn't far fetched after all congress supports an advocate for lower cost prescription drugs many of which are deliberate to the homes of seniors directly by their millman right now their campaigns for filling out the census in important data set used for funding local infrastructure and let's not forget the steady push or vote by mail and absentee ballots it's an election year. your postal service makes all of this possible but the power brokers in congress much like trump have neglected the post office leading them to announce a net decline over $3000000000.00 if you thought things couldn't get worse you'd be
